I was walked out of UPC last Tuesday, and I stupidly turned over my USB security key. Now I can't get into the company laptop I normally keep at home (they lock out the password login option when you are terminated). So if there's any personal files on that computer, I can't get to them now.
Don't make this mistake. Copy any personal files, photos, etc. from your desktop AND your laptop NOW, before you experience the walk of shame. Better yet, just leave your company laptop at UPC. If you really need to your company laptop at home, like I did, then keep that security key with you when you walk out.
The key is not mentioned in the termination letter or the termination agreement, so apparently they don't care about it.
